Offered by Lessons In Your Home
The Lessons In Your Home Scholarship is an opportunity for college students to pursue their passion for music. Applicants must be enrolled full-time in a U.S. institution and studying aspects of music, music business, performance, or production (major or minor in any music school program.). High school seniors are also welcome to apply. To be considered, applicants must provide proof of enrollment, an essay, the link to a YouTube performance of them playing, singing, or directing music, and any other necessary information. This $500 scholarship can only be used for educational expenses including tuition, books, rooming, and other appropriate expenses. Lessons In Your Home, since 1977, has been dedicated to giving high-quality music lessons in the convenience of people's homes. They pride themselves in offering the best, most energetic, and supportive music teachers that put their students first. Their organization is currently teaching future musicians in Atlanta, Houston, Washington, South Florida, Denver, Orlando, Baltimore, Seattle, and Dallas.
